Hi support team,

The cut-over finished at 02:10 last night without rollback. Lanternfish now hot-reloads its configuration, so most setting changes apply within thirty seconds and no longer require a restart ticket. Please update your macros accordingly: if a customer reports stale behavior after a change, wait one reload cycle before escalating. Restart is still required for listener port changes only. For reference when triaging, the service came up after cut-over with the following configuration.

config for kahag-tafop:
WENWYN_PIN=7412
WENWYN_TENANT=fenion
WENWYN_METRICS_HOST=metrics.wenwyn.zemvarnet.local
WENWYN_SEAL=seal_cafee3b9
WENWYN_STANDBY_TEAM=praox

Subject: Payslips for Norden Quarry site

Hi Dispatch,

The Norden Quarry cabin still has no working printer, so the crew's payslips for this cycle will go out as sealed envelopes from the Hallford office. There are eleven in total, bundled and labelled by shift. Please route them with tomorrow's morning run. The hand-over instruction for the courier follows below.

dispatch memo: the sorius tamius courier leaves the praeth ledger at gate 4873 under passcode 928014

☐ Studio orientation — take the new starter to the Pinefold training studio (Level 3, past the kitchenette). Show them the booking sheet, the camera cart, and where to return lapel mics. Studio door stays locked between sessions. They'll need the keypad code below to get in.

door code, tagug-yafof: bdg-OSVVCL-72724422